Abstract
Numerical calculations of conductance in an atom-sized contact between an STM-tip and a metal surface have been performed within the framewo rk of the tight-binding model. In order to take into account the const ricted structure of the point contact, the scattering region was intro duced in the model. Based on the results of the calculations, the effe ct of the scattering potential on the conductance quantization is disc ussed.
